The 2008 exhibition Reunited: Gwen John, Mère Poussepin and the Catholic Church was the latest of a series organised by the Barber which took as their starting point a significant work from the collection. The research for the exhibition was undertaken by Professor Ann Sumner, working closely with the National Museum of Wales.
Jack Kerouac: Back on the Road was a highly successful collaboration with the University’s Department of American and Canadian Studies. The manuscript of Kerouac’s novel was shown with maps, photographs and other artefacts to explore the novel’s genesis. The research for the show generated a catalogue and an extensive series of events.
